Five legal scholars honored with endowed professorships

At a ceremony November 8 in the School of Law, five professors were endowed with professorships. They are (from left): B. Keith Vetter as the Ted and Louana Frois Distinguished Professor of International Law Studies; William P. Quigley as the Janet Mary Riley Distinguished Professor; James E. Viator as the Adams and Reese Distinguished Professor of Civil Law; David R. Normann as the Dean Marcel Garsaud, Jr., Distinguished Professor; and Dane Ciolino as the Alvin R. Christovich Distinguished Professor. The professors were congratulated by School of Law Dean James Klebba, Interim Provost Lydia Voigt, and University President Bernard P. Knoth, S.J.
